Radiating Chapels
In medieval churches, chapels for the display of relics that opened directly onto the ambulatory and the transept.
Three-Story Nave
An architectural feature found in large churches or cathedrals, referring to a main body that is vertically divided into three levels, often comprised of the nave proper, a triforium, and a clerestory.

Timber Roof
A roof constructed using timber framing, characteristic for its use of wood beams and rafters in supporting the roof's structure.
